Why Laser Particle Analysis is Non-Negotiable in Powder Metallurgy
In powder metallurgy, particle size distribution (PSD) dictates flowability, compaction, and sintering behavior. An LPSA provides fast, accurate PSD data, enabling suppliers to batch powders consistently and meet stringent client specifications. For importers, this translates to reliable component performance and reduced production rejects. When evaluating ASEAN-based powder metallurgy factories, their investment in and application of LPSA technology is a primary indicator of technical maturity and commitment to quality.
Sourcing Checklist: Finding the Right ASEAN Supplier
- Technical Capability Audit: Verify the supplier's LPSA equipment (brand, model, measurement range) and their standard operating procedures (SOPs) for powder testing. Request sample PSD reports.
- Process Integration: Assess how LPSA data is fed back into their production process for real-time adjustments. This is a sign of a high-tier supplier.
- Certifications & Compliance: Prioritize suppliers with ISO 9001, IATF 16949 (for automotive), or relevant industry-specific certifications. Ensure their calibration standards are traceable.
- Sample Validation: Always test production samples at your own facility or a third-party lab to cross-check the supplier's LPSA data before bulk orders.
Navigating Import Logistics and Compliance
Importing precision instruments like LPSAs or finished powder metal components involves specific regulatory hurdles. Classify the product correctly under the HS Code (likely under 9027 for instruments for physical analysis). Key considerations include:
- Certificates of Origin: Utilize ASEAN Free Trade Area (AFTA) benefits or other bilateral agreements for reduced tariffs.
- Electrical Safety & EMC Standards: LPSAs must comply with the destination country's standards (e.g., CE, UKCA, FCC). Request test reports from the supplier.
- Shipping & Handling: Insist on professional packing for sensitive optical components. Opt for air freight for high-value units and ensure marine insurance covers精密仪器 (precision instruments).
- After-Sales Support: Clarify terms for installation, software licensing, training, and technical support. Consider regional service availability in Southeast Asia.
Mitigating Sourcing Risks in Southeast Asia
While ASEAN offers competitive advantages, due diligence is critical. Mitigate risks by: conducting thorough factory audits (virtual or in-person); using secure payment terms like LC (Letter of Credit); understanding local export regulations in the supplier's country; and building relationships with multiple qualified suppliers to avoid single-point dependency. Engaging a local sourcing agent or a reputable freight forwarder with experience in industrial equipment can streamline the process significantly.
